Role Overview
The Quality Assurance Analyst is responsible for providing independent oversight, assurance and control across all billing activities. The role ensures that customer bills are accurate, compliant with regulatory obligations and supported by robust operational controls.
The postholder will perform scheduled audits, quality reviews and control checks across domestic and commercial billing processes, identify risks and root causes of errors, implement corrective actions and support continuous improvement initiatives. The role acts as the primary quality and governance function within the Billing Department, ensuring that customers receive accurate and timely bills whilst protecting company revenue and reputation. Overtime as the role develops the post holder will be responsible for building the Quality Assurance function across Meter Reading and Revenue Protection teams.
Role Responsibilities
- Perform independent audits and validation of billing activities across domestic, commercial and contract customer portfolios.
- Review billing outputs to ensure accuracy of charges, reads, tariffs, discounts, VAT and Climate Change Levy application.
- Conduct bill sampling exercises to identify billing errors, process failures or compliance risks.
- Review high-value and exception bills prior to issue where required.
- Validate customer account setups and tariff allocations to ensure accurate billing outcomes.
- Maintaining QA dashboards and audit trackers
- Identify and implement areas for process improvement
- Produce monthly QA report
- Record, categorize and trend billing errors
